The word is in the Wiktionary3 short excerpts of Wiktionnary (A collaborative project to produce a free-content dictionary.)— English words —- esclandre n. An incident that ocasions much disapproving talk; scandalous conduct; a scene.
- esclandre n. (Archaic) Infamy.
